refactor: improve endpoint management type safety and error handling

- Unify EndpointCandidate type definition in types.ts
- Remove all 'as any' type assertions in useSpeedTestEndpoints
- Add cleanup function to prevent race conditions in async operations
- Fix stale error messages persisting after successful deletion
- Improve error handling for endpoint deletion (distinguish not-found vs network errors)
- Extract timeout magic numbers to ENDPOINT_TIMEOUT_SECS constant
- Clarify URL validation to explicitly allow only http/https
- Fix ambiguous payload.meta assignment logic in ProviderForm
- Add i18n for new error messages (removeFailed, updateLastUsedFailed)
